Transaction 02f91aff59587105aca110d22add2e8808061bc7b98afedacdbadadcb6971f26
1 Input
1 Output
-
02f91aff59587105aca110d22add2e8808061bc7b98afedacdbadadcb6971f26:0
- value
- 75358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80baa3df16639dd4fa536c0f0620ba6ca70520fa OP_EQUAL
- address
- 3DRg15f9nZ7P5xuBWpAR7z8HVYYw3m9dHx